Snow pounded parts of England on Monday, January 8, amid a forecast week-long cold snap. Flooding persisted in many areas since last week.

Yellow warnings for ice were issued by The Met for southern England as well as southern Wales. Temperatures may dip well below freezing, -4C for parts of England and Wales and possibly -7C in Scotland, according to The Met Office.
